What we do know at this point is that the Pacifica is not only offered as a hybrid but as a normal gasoline-powered engine, plus it offers another choice for your family-hauling needs.
Chrysler's inventory currently offers a minivan, but the Pacifica will provide new blood for those seeking it, including a 287 horsepower V6 engine, Stow-N-Go seating, built-in WiFi, and an HD 10-inch touchscreen mounted on the headrests for your passengers to enjoy their favorite games or videos.
